  2. The Humberside Collegiate Institute is a public co-Ed high school established way back in 1892. Located in the neighborhood of High Park, Toronto, the institution provide services to ambitious and academically inclined students living in High Park North, High Park, Baby Point, Junction, and Bloor West Village neighborhoods.

Humberside Collegiate Institute | 14 followers on LinkedIn. #highschool | Humberside Collegiate Institute, formerly known as Toronto Junction High School and Toronto Junction Collegiate Institute is a public high school located in Toronto, Ontario, Canada. It serves the Bloor West Village, Baby Point, High Park North and Junction neighbourhoods.
